Mission & Description
Citizens for Responsible Energy Solutions Forum is a Washington, DC-based nonprofit organization focused on environmental issues. Established in 2015, it operates as a tax-exempt entity and reported an annual revenue of $4.7 million. The organization advocates for responsible energy solutions to address environmental challenges.
Official Records
| EIN | 47-2999520 |
| Subsection | 501(c)(3) |
| Classification | Public Charity |
| NTEE Code | C20 — Environment & Animals |
| Ruling Date | July 2015 |
| Revocation History | None |
